Top TV advertisers: Eloda ad analysis

In the race for the most new TV adverts for the week of Feb.3-9, 44% went to the entertainment category. Over the same time a year ago however, categories automotive products, schools and correspondence courses, and utilities were at a dead heat, with each stealing 33% of the pie. Check out others topping the charts, and which brands had the most new spots. This info was gathered through Montreal-based ELODA's online TV ad tracking, auditing and viewing services. All data supplied is based on the ELODA recording grid.

Top five brands with the largest variety of TV ads on the Canadian English market for the period of February 3-9, 2006 versus the same time period last year

  2005 2006
1 Procter & Gamble Procter & Gamble
2 General Motors General Motors
3 Wyeth-Ayerst Canada Kraft
4 Nestle McCain
5 L’Oreal Consumer Products Wyeth-Ayerst Canada
  The Brick Bell Globemedia
